Instructions for students:
- All Y1 to Y2 core courses are available for consultation - please check with tutors for specific course
- when you email them
- Selected Y3 core courses or Major-PE are available for consultation - please check with tutor directly
- Email tutors at least 24 hours in advance of requested time slot
- Confirm time slot with tutor through email and turn up for consultation
- Sign off on the timesheet provided by the tutor
Other notes:
- If unable to make it at the last minute, please have the courtesy to email the tutor to let them know
- Tutors may not be available or have the right to reject any requests less than 24 hours before
- requested slot
- All Math tutors can help with most MH-related courses that engineering and science students are taking
- All Physics tutor can help with most PH-related courses that engineering and science students are taking
